Overview of Logitech MX Master 4 and Logitech Signature M650 L
The Logitech MX Master 4 is a premium wireless mouse priced at £110.00, while the Logitech Signature M650 L caters to a more budget-conscious audience with a price tag of £34.97. Each mouse has distinct features aimed at different user needs: the MX Master 4 focuses on advanced functionality and comfort for professional use, whereas the Signature M650 L offers essential features for casual use, particularly for larger hands.
Design and Comfort
When it comes to design and comfort, both mice cater to different audiences. The MX Master 4 is ergonomically designed with a natural tilt and intuitive buttons, aimed at reducing hand stress during extended use. This mouse is particularly suited for professionals who spend long hours at the computer, making comfort a priority. In contrast, the Signature M650 L is specifically designed for larger hands, providing a contoured shape and rubber side grips to ensure a snug fit. While the MX Master 4 uses a sophisticated design for productivity, the Signature M650 L focuses on basic comfort for everyday tasks.
Customisation Options
Customisation is a significant aspect of both mice, but the extent varies. The MX Master 4 boasts a haptic feedback feature that allows customisation for specific actions and shortcuts, enhancing productivity. Additionally, it includes an Actions Ring that adapts to applications, making it a versatile tool for professionals. On the other hand, the Signature M650 L allows users to customise side buttons through Logitech Options+, but its options are less extensive. While both mice offer customisation to improve user experience, the MX Master 4 provides a more advanced and tailored approach.
Scrolling Features
Scrolling is another area where the two mice diverge significantly. The MX Master 4 features a MagSpeed scroll wheel, which allows users to scroll 1,000 lines per second with precision. This is particularly beneficial for tasks involving extensive reading or editing, as it offers unparalleled control. Conversely, the Signature M650 L includes a SmartWheel that allows users to switch between line-by-line precision and super-fast scrolling. While both mice offer effective scrolling capabilities, the MX Master 4's advanced scrolling technology makes it the superior choice for those who require high performance.
Connectivity Options
Connectivity options are crucial for any wireless device, and both mice provide versatile solutions. The MX Master 4 offers dual connectivity through a USB-C dongle and Bluetooth, ensuring a fast and reliable connection. It boasts 2X more powerful connectivity, which is ideal for users who require a stable connection for professional tasks. The Signature M650 L also provides dual connectivity options, allowing instant connection via Bluetooth Low Energy or a Logi Bolt USB receiver. While both options are functional, the MX Master 4’s enhanced connectivity features give it an edge for users needing robust performance.
Noise Levels
Noise levels can significantly affect the working environment, and both mice are designed with this in mind. The MX Master 4 features Quiet Clicks, which reduce click noise by 90%, making it suitable for focused workflows. The Signature M650 L also employs SilentTouch technology, ensuring 90% less click noise, appealing to users who work in quiet settings. Both mice excel in creating a quieter workspace, but the MX Master 4's overall design may provide additional benefits in terms of user experience.
Environmental Impact
In terms of environmental considerations, both products reflect a commitment to sustainability. The MX Master 4 is made from 54% recycled plastic and includes 100% recycled cobalt in its battery, showcasing Logitech’s efforts in eco-friendly design. The Signature M650 L also incorporates certified post-consumer recycled plastic, with 68% in Graphite and 27% in Off-White. While both mice demonstrate a commitment to reducing their environmental footprint, the MX Master 4 has a slightly more extensive focus on sustainability.
